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Manta arpón | Golden palm civit |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om same | Animalia (Animals)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um same | Chordata (cordados) | Chordata (cordados) |
| Class | Elasmobranchii | Mammalia (mamíferos) |
| Order | Myliobatiformes (Myliobatiformes) | Carnivora (carnívoros) |
| Family | Myliobatidae | Viverridae |
| Genus | Mobula | Paradoxurus |
| Species | Mobula japanica | Paradoxurus zeylonensis |
Evolutionary Relationship
Manta arpón and Golden palm civit share a common ancestor at the Phylum level: Chordata. (cordados)
